    OK, so your Template has a "Flash header" and is not completely Flash, right? Did you also transfer the Flash/.swf/sources files so they can be found (and "run")?

    The ActiveX error message only presents in BV Preview, so some doubt remains as to what you are really trying to do, and when you see the message.

    Again, you cannot import an HTML template into a BV page if it has Flash elements already built into it and expect it to presnet properly (without first removing the Flash from the coding itself)......you can import the HTML "page" as a background and install the Flash element onto the background, but you will be unable to import a template that was written with a Flash header, no matter how hard you try!
